Deep Analysis: Understanding the Withdrawal Process
When it comes to withdrawing funds from Casilando, knowledge is power. The website offers a variety of withdrawal options including e-wallets, bank transfers, and credit cards. Each method has its pros and cons regarding speed, fees, and accessibility. E-wallets like PayPal or Skrill can be your best bet if you want fast access to your funds; they often process withdrawals in less than 24 hours.
Moreover, knowing the verification process is crucial. Casilando prioritises security, meaning your account must be fully verified before any cash-outs. This typically requires ID verification – something I learned the hard way after lengthy delays due to incomplete documentation. Always double-check that you’ve uploaded everything required right after registration for a hassle-free experience later on.

Your Personal Guide: Withdrawal Advice Table
| Withdrawal Method | Processing Time | Fees |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| E-Wallets (e.g., PayPal) | Instant – 24 hours | No Fees | Fastest option for players |
| Credit/Debit Cards | 3 – 5 Business Days | No Fees | You must use the same card for deposits and withdrawals |
| BACS Bank Transfer | 3 – 7 Business Days | No Fees, but may incur bank charges | A reliable option for larger sums but slower processing time |
